Subject:   Up River-post trip follow-up
Date:   5/17/2010 3:55:54 PM

We put in at the hwy 49 bridge at Horseshoe Bend and paddled about 9 mi. to Jaybird creek. I had decided not to take a rod and that was smart. The river was not what I expected. The current was really good and there were shoals, rapids, really big rocks and small falls (18"). I was concerned about tipping over several times. That section of river is beautiful! It was like a Tenn. or NC river but wider. Wild azaleas everywhere. We did take a camera and we did see an eagle (it was big). It took us about 2 hrs. I'm planning on making it at least an annual trip.
